The Green Party reports: The government is violating the climate law

The Green Party believes that the government is violating the climate law and reports the government's climate policy to the Constitutional Committee.

The government's policy leads to increased emissions and exacerbates the dangerous disruption in the climate system, according to the Green Party.

I mean that the government is violating the climate law by not working towards reducing greenhouse gas emissions, says Katarina Luhr, climate policy spokesperson for the Green Party.

As examples of political measures that have contributed to increased emissions, she mentions the abolished climate bonus for electric cars and the reduced reduction obligation.

The climate law was created so that the government cannot delay measures and avoid responsibility, but that's exactly what the government's policy is doing. It reduces the remaining emission space and it will become much harder to reach the climate goals, says Katarina Luhr.

According to statistics from SCB, greenhouse gas emissions from the Swedish economy increased by 6.4 percent during the third quarter of 2024 compared to the same quarter in 2023.

The climate law is clear. It says that policy should protect people from dangerous climate change and reduce emissions, but instead, we see them increasing.
